Replacing the Motherboard
CAUTION:
The motherboard contains static sensitive components. Use ESD
precautions when handling the motherboard.
Removing the Motherboard
1. Remove the cover from the Switch, the GBICs from the interface cards ,
and then remove the interface cards.
2. Remove the CPU caard.
3. Remove the rear interface card mounting bracket.
4. Remove the fan assembly.
5. Disconnect the motherboard power connector (Figure 3-9, item 1).
6. Remove the screws securing the motherboard and carefully lift the
motherboard from the chassis.
Installing the Motherboard
Reverse the removal procedure to install a new motherboard.
